All high end homes get precise miters Doubtful- corners on sheetrock are never square because of the taping and mud to finish to the corner fills in the corner. Can't put a 90 degree mitered baseboard corner into a rounded corner and make it look finished. I know lots of finish carpenters who do high end houses and all of them cope their corners....

Many ways to skin a cat... Mine is a Hitachi 10" compound miter, with a laser guide and fine tooth blade. So far works very well. I only use it for trim inside for now, don't need a 12" for that. Rounded Bullnose corners are a PIA. Coping actually can be easier than the double compound cutting stuff for crown molding.
